### Step 3: Configure the order cutoff

The Millwren bakery service enforces its 2 p.m. order-cutoff rule via a scheduler that authenticates against the cutoff API on each tick. Verify the timezone value matches the shop's region before merging. The scheduler's credential must be present, so append this line to the environment file.

env line for bafof-yagaf: RELAY_SECRET13=d581f4ff8d92b

TRAFFIC_STEP sets the percentage increment per stage;
# ABORT_ERROR_RATE defines the rollback threshold. Plugin authors: your build
# will not advance past tier two unless HEALTH_PROBE_PATH returns 200 within
# BAKE_MINUTES. Do not lower ABORT_ERROR_RATE below 0.5 without approval from
# the Gatewarden release council, as this disables automatic rollback.
# Gating decisions are signed, so the signing secret must be declared on the line that follows.

sealed setting: ARCHIVE_KEY3=c1f

## Further reading

The Paritywatch checker scrapes rates from Hollowgate-managed properties and flags mismatches against the direct channel. Reviewers should understand the normalization layer (currency, taxes, occupancy) before touching the diff logic. Tests mock all scraper responses; never hit live endpoints in CI. Architecture notes and the comparison rules spec are on the internal page below.

wiki page, kahog-hahig: https://vault.zemvargrid.internal/display/deploy/repo/settings/merge_requests/job/settings/6f3b933774dbc5320a4daa18

# Break-Glass: CompactKite Log Compaction

Hey reviewer — if compaction on the Ferrow message queue wedges and on-call can't reach the admin plane, break-glass applies. Grab the emergency operator role, pause compaction on the stuck partition, and file an incident note within an hour. Unsealing the emergency credential bundle requires the recovery passphrase shown directly below.

unlock words, kajog-bahif: wendor-praael-ralys-julvan-kasath-kelys-wenmir-wenius-julax